Shopping
For a delightful shopping experience in Newfane, visit Hot Glass Works, only 14.5km away, for unique glass art. If you're up for a drive, the Brattleboro Farmers' Market and Margie's Muse Handweaving & Gallery, both 16.1km away, offer charming local goods and crafts.

Adventure
Experience the thrill of skiing at Harris Hill Ski Jump, located 16.1km from Newfane, where exhilarating sports and ski vibes await. The Hermitage Club, 20.9km away, offers outdoor adventure amidst stunning scenery, while the Grand Summit Express Ski Lift, 19.3km from Newfane, provides easy access to thrilling slopes.
